A derelict research station drifts in the shadow of a gas giant, its distress signals long since silenced. The Harrowing Hope, a living Warp Shell, has summoned your crew for a mission unlike any other: infiltrate Orshin Station, recover the research hidden within its walls, and contain an outbreak that threatens more than just the Imperium.
Inside, you’ll find more than malfunctioning security systems and empty corridors. The halls pulse with a terrifying presence. A fungal organism that doesn’t just kill, but replaces. Victims return as twisted husks, loyal to the infection, or worse: doppelgängers indistinguishable from the original. Trust becomes a fragile commodity when even your companions may not be what they seem.
The Orshin Incident is a sci-fi horror dungeon crawl, blending tense survival with unsettling mystery. Designed for quick setup and cinematic play, it challenges players to survive the unknown, unravel the secrets of the Floren Plant, and decide what they’re willing to sacrifice to keep the galaxy safe.
The Orshin Incident is written for Index Card RPG (ICRPG Master Edition), using its streamlined mechanics of Targets, Timers, and Effort rolls to deliver fast, cinematic survival-horror play. Arrival – You awaken aboard the living starship Harrowing Hope, summoned for a mission you never volunteered for. Its orders are clear: infiltrate Orshin Station and uncover the truth behind its silence.
Insertion – In jury-rigged vac suits, you’re hurled through the debris field toward the derelict station. Every piece of shattered metal and drifting wreckage is a reminder that Orshin Station did not die quietly.
Exploration – The heart of the adventure. Corridors echo with distant chatter. Security systems flicker to life. Infection spreads unseen. Allies and enemies blur as doppelgängers walk among you, and the deeper you go, the clearer the truth becomes.
Departure – Escape is possible, but not guaranteed. To survive, you must choose: preserve the research, contain the outbreak, or abandon everything to the void. The fate of the galaxy—and your crew—hangs in the balance.
